Restores the specified DirectAccess client configuration to the defaults.
Reset-DAClientExperienceConfiguration [-AsJob] [-CimSession <CimSession[]>] [-CorporateResources] [-CustomCommands] [-ForceTunneling] [-FriendlyName] [-GPOSession <String>]
[-GslbFqdn] [-IPsecTunnelEndpoints] [-ManualEntryPointSelectionAllowed] [-PassiveMode] [-PassThru] [-PolicyStore <String>] [-PreferLocalNamesAllowed] [-SupportEmail]
[-ThrottleLimit <Int32>] [-UserInterface] [-Confirm] [-WhatIf] [<CommonParameters>]
Reset-DAClientExperienceConfiguration [-AsJob] [-CimSession <CimSession[]>] [-CorporateResources] [-CustomCommands] [-ForceTunneling] [-FriendlyName] [-GslbFqdn]
[-IPsecTunnelEndpoints] [-ManualEntryPointSelectionAllowed] [-PassiveMode] [-PassThru] [-PreferLocalNamesAllowed] [-SupportEmail] [-ThrottleLimit <Int32>] [-UserInterface]
-InputObject <CimInstance[]> [-Confirm] [-WhatIf] [<CommonParameters>]
Reset-DAClientExperienceConfiguration restores the specified DirectAccess client configuration to the defaults.
All DAClientExperienceConfiguration cmdlets have an ADMX file which can also configure these settings.

Example: Reset the friendly name of a client experience configuration
PS C:\>Reset-DAClientExperienceConfiguration –PolicyStore “Contoso\GPO1” –FriendlyName “Traveling Policy”
This cmdlet resets the friendly name of a client experience configuration.
